Subject: Tax-rate lookup cache — shipped

Team,

The tax-rate lookup cache for Ledgerwick is live in staging. TTL is 15 minutes; invalidation fires on any rate-table write. New contractors: don't bypass the cache in batch jobs, it hammers the rates service. Rollback is one toggle in the Ledgerwick console. Verify your deploy against the build token below.

session token of kagup-hahaf = htk3_2b8

# Service Accounts: String Extraction

The `extract-i18n` script pulls translatable strings from all Bramblewick repos and pushes them to the Glossa service. It runs under the `i18n-extractor` service account. Do not run it under your personal account; Glossa rate-limits individual users aggressively. The account has write access to the staging catalog only. Set the token in your shell before invoking the script. The current staging token is below.

API key for kahap-kafog: zpat15_6qzxZ7YR8aDwjmp

**TICKET-4471: Hot-reload config bundle failing signature check**

Heads up for the sync — Driftvane's hot-reload path started rejecting config bundles after Tuesday's deploy. Turns out the reloader was still pinned to the retired staging key. Fix is merged; reloads should verify against the current key below.

signing key of bahaf-bagaf = bky19_uiUxDExuKwEKEZfEG19

# Break-Glass Access — InvoForge Renderer

Plugin authors normally interact with the InvoForge PDF renderer through the sandboxed plugin API only. Break-glass access exists solely for incidents where a malformed plugin corrupts the render queue and the sandbox cannot be reached. Request approval from the on-call steward first; all break-glass sessions are logged and reviewed within 24 hours. Once approval is granted, unlock the emergency console using the recovery passphrase that appears immediately below.

recovery phrase for yawif-hahif: druys-kelius-ralax-raliel